Best Tools for Twitch Archiving

Regarding archiving Twitch content, selecting the appropriate tools is vital for keeping your streams effectively.  Visit here  of the best choices is OBS Studio, a multi-functional and strong streaming and recording software. It allows users to tailor their recording settings thoroughly, allowing high-quality captures of live broadcasts. Although many think of OBS chiefly for live streaming, its features for recording Twitch streams guarantee that you can keep your favorite content with convenience.

Another great option is Twitch Leecher, a specialized Twitch VOD downloader created specifically for downloading videos from the platform. Its user-friendly interface allows it easy to browse and locate specific VODs or clips you wish to download. This is particularly helpful for those who want to archive Twitch broadcasts prior to they expire, making sure that valuable content is saved for future viewing. It's an efficient choice for content creators and viewers alike.

For those who favor cloud solutions, options like Streamlabs and Restream offer built-in recording features that can help simplify the process. These platforms not only record streams but also take care of cloud storage, making it straightforward to access and manage your Twitch content from any place. With unattended Twitch recording capabilities and seamless integrations, these tools provide a stress-free way to save your broadcasts and highlights, guaranteeing you never miss a moment.
